Job Description

Do you have a passion for invention and want to develop solutions to resolve emerging technical challenges? Do you thrive pushing the limits of what’s technically feasible. In this role, you’ll help define and design solutions while working with many multi-functional teams to improve how multiple wireless systems interact! Our platform team is part of Apple's wireless SOC team. Our work requires a detailed understanding of 5G/LTE control plane, and/or Wifi control plane to develop new design flows. We’d like you to be a part of this exciting team! You will participate in a team that is defining architecture and firmware requirements for how different wireless systems need to respond to facilitate a flawless experience. This will involve collaborating with multiple Apple wireless teams to develop the technical solution end to end. YOUR DAILY WORK INCLUDES THE FOLLOWING TASKS - Architect key mitigations for Cellular and Wifi SoCs among others, to protect performance of other active systems. - Review/outline SoC mitigations for both FW/HW, for different chipsets and guide teams through the technical tradeoffs vs performance requirements to meet product needs. - Assist development teams in optimizing implementation to balance performance and memory management/complexity KPIs.

Required Qualifications

  • BS and 10+ years of relevant industry experience. (experience, 10 years)
  • 5+ years of experience and proven track record in specifying and implementing wireless platforms. (experience, 5 years)
  • Experience in leading multi-functional teams by technical expertise (experience)
  • Understanding MAC, Layer1 control plane procedures for cellular and/or WIFI, BT technologies. (experience)
  • Deep understanding of wireless communication platforms and product design constraints. (experience)
  • Good knowledge of 3GPP standards (LTE, NR) and related procedures. (experience)
  • Ability to present sophisticated technical topics to a multi-level audience. (experience)
  • Proficient in technical English and programming skills, e.g., C++, Matlab. (experience)

Preferred Qualifications

  • MSEE or beyond is preferred. (experience)
  • Define and specify wireless systems, procedures, and system architectures with a focus on UE chipset architecture for concurrency management between different radios/subsystems. (experience)
  • Analyze and propose platform measures (HW/SW) to counter impacts of external systems while balancing performance KPIs. (experience)
